Seaweed was thought to be a vital tool in the fight to slow climate change. But it turns out seaweed ecosystems may be a natural source of carbon dioxide – and not a sink.
Tiny seashells draw carbon to the ocean floor when they die. This is the most significant geological process of carbon storage today, and it might increase in a warmer world, as it did in the past.
The U.S. had seven operating offshore wind turbines with 42 megawatts of capacity in 2021. The Biden administration’s goal is 30,000 megawatts by 2030.

Wind turbines often can produce more power than is needed for electricity onshore. That extra energy could be put to work capturing and storing carbon.

About 60% of Mexico’s forests are managed by local communities. A scholar who has studied the forests for 30 years explains how this system protects the forests and the people who oversee them.

A new review of the status of African elephants finds scientific grounds for dividing them into two species, and reports that both have suffered drastic population declines since 1990.

Microscopic ocean phytoplankton feed a “biological pump” that carries carbon from the surface to deep waters. Scientists have found that this process stores much more carbon than previously thought.
